    Netflix

    The reason why this show doesn't work is not the fact that the action is developed in a little restricted area place instead of big New York (if it were for that, "Gilligan's Island" should have been cancelled after the first season). The reason this show doesn't work may be very simple. In "Jesse", the relationship between the nanny and the charges is the starting point for the funny situations, because the nanny can be a little wacky but preserves intelligence enough to display. In "Bunk'd", however, the camp counselor, portrayed by Miranda May, is an idiot (I'm not talking about Miranda, but her character), leaving all responsibility of the show on the kids. But with Emma just worrying about her maybe-or-maybe not boyfriend, Zuri trying to swindle money from other campers and Ravi not knowing what to do, there's little space for laughs. Finally, I should say that if there's some running show that should have been cancelled after just one season (as happened with So Random), that show was Bunk'd, but they're lucky, a second season is running now. But it doesn't surprise me at all from Disney. Actually, what really surprises me is that this show comes from the same producers of "Jesse" and the pilot was written by the same staff from "Austin & Ally".
